Output ef721e816362959c950fdae18c0dfeff05f6f16a9624ed82975497bf6af9afde:1

value
19700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c4d5a43325e6dcb309719914c49d88f626659f8 OP_EQUAL
address
3LKGSEFENREP4gFui7qYBU3Cp5TtWBbh7L
transaction
ef721e816362959c950fdae18c0dfeff05f6f16a9624ed82975497bf6af9afde
spent
true